Cold War Steini


From the collection of Randy Satterfield


The front of the stein has it named to Maj. Jck T. Garven at the top. In the middle is the unit insignia (aka coat of arms) of the 14th Field Artillery. Above that is Executive Officer, 6th BN (battalion) 14th FA (field artillery). At the base of the stein Maj. Garmven'stour dated 1971 - 1973.This would have been just after the 14th was reassigned from Vietnam to Germany. On the left side of the stein is the coat of arms of Hornberg. Just as an aside, the Keterer brewery is located in Hornberg. On the right side is a transfer of a town scene.
